Website for a Freelancer – Essential Elements You Must Have
A freelancer’s website is key to attracting clients and building a personal brand. Learn the essential elements of a website, how to showcase services, portfolio, and FAQ, and how to optimize it for SEO to generate new client inquiries.

A website for freelancers is no longer just an extra—it’s a real tool for selling your services and building your personal brand. Whether you are a designer, developer, copywriter, marketer, or consultant, having your own website helps you attract clients without intermediaries.
A well-designed website works for you 24/7. It explains who you are, what you offer, and why clients should choose you. Moreover, properly optimized for SEO, it can generate consistent traffic from Google and inquiries without extra advertising costs.
In this article, we will explore the essential elements of an effective freelancer website. We will focus on usability, SEO, and conversion—the factors that directly translate into new projects.
Why Does a Freelancer Need Their Own Website?
Many freelancers rely solely on job boards or social media. This is a big mistake. You don’t have full control over your image or over who sees your services.
Having your own website builds credibility. A client visiting a professional-looking website automatically perceives you as an expert rather than a random person online.
A website also gives you independence. Social media algorithms and platforms can change, but your website always belongs to you. It’s a space you can develop according to your own strategy.
Additionally, a website is the foundation for SEO. It allows you to reach clients who are actively searching for your services on Google, rather than waiting to stumble across your profile.
What Information Should Be on the Freelancer’s Homepage?
The homepage is the most important page of your website. Within a few seconds, it should answer the question: Who are you and how can you help the client?
At the top, there should be a clear headline presenting your offer. Instead of vague statements like “comprehensive services,” use specifics, e.g., “I create websites for freelancers and small businesses.”
Next, include a brief description highlighting your specialization and experience. Focus on benefits for the client rather than just listing technologies.
A clear call-to-action is essential. A button like “Contact Me” or “View My Services” should be visible without scrolling.
You can also include sections showing your key services and a few client testimonials. Even 2-3 reviews can significantly increase trust.
How to Present Your Services to Sell Freelance Work?
Your services page is where clients make decisions. It should be clear, specific, and focused on solving the client’s problems.
Start by describing who the service is for. The client should immediately feel that you are speaking to them. Avoid writing only about yourself—focus on their needs.
Each service should be presented individually. Good sections include:
- a short description of the service
- the problems you solve
- benefits for the client
- scope of collaboration
You can list prices approximately or as packages. Transparency increases inquiries and saves time for both parties.
If you don’t yet have a full offer, you can get inspiration from professional service presentations offered by agencies creating websites. Example approaches can be found here.
Do Freelancers Need a Portfolio and Case Studies?
A portfolio is one of the most crucial elements for a freelancer website. Clients want to see your work before deciding to contact you.
It’s best to present projects as case studies. Simply showing a logo or screenshot is not enough. Briefly explain the context, the client’s problem, and the final result.
A good case study should include:
- a brief description of the client or industry
- project goals
- the scope of your work
- achieved results
If you’re just starting out, showcase personal or conceptual projects. It’s better to have a few polished examples than an empty portfolio section.
Portfolio also supports SEO. Each project can be a separate page with unique content that can appear in search results.
How to Optimize a Freelancer Website for SEO?
SEO is one of the cheapest and most effective ways to attract clients. A freelancer’s website should be designed from the start with search visibility in mind.
Start with the right keywords. Focus on phrases like “service + freelancer,” “service + city,” or “website for freelancers.”
Each page should have one clear topic and an optimized H1 header. H2 and H3 headings help structure the content and guide search engines.
Don’t forget blog content. Educational articles build expertise and attract informational traffic, which can later convert into inquiries.
Technical aspects are also important:
- fast loading speed
- mobile responsiveness
- clean URL structure
- SSL certificate
A well-optimized website is an investment that pays off for months and years.
What Elements Increase Conversion on a Freelancer Website?
Traffic is one thing, but the goal is inquiries. That’s why conversion optimization is critical.
Your contact form should be simple and short. The fewer fields to fill out, the higher the chance someone will submit it.
Contact information should be easy to find. Phone numbers and email addresses should be visible in the header or footer.
Add trust elements, such as:
- client testimonials
- logos of companies you’ve worked with
- certifications or awards
Consider including an FAQ section that answers common client questions. This is often the final push needed for a decision.
FAQ - Common Questions About a Freelancer Website
Does a freelancer need their own website?
It’s not mandatory, but having a personal website significantly increases credibility. Clients often check a website before contacting you, even if they found you via social media or referrals.
A website allows you to showcase your services, portfolio, and testimonials in one place. It also provides independence from intermediary platforms and fees.
How much should a freelancer website cost?
The cost depends on scope, functionality, and quality. A simple one-page website is less expensive, while a more complex site with a blog, SEO, and conversion optimization is a bigger investment.
Think of your website as a working tool. A well-designed site can quickly pay for itself through new projects.
What pages are essential on a freelancer website?
At a minimum: homepage, services, portfolio, and contact. A blog is highly recommended as it supports SEO and builds authority.
Depending on your field, consider adding an “About Me” or FAQ section to address common client concerns.
Should freelancers maintain a blog on their website?
Yes, a blog is one of the best ways to attract organic traffic from Google. Articles that answer client questions help build trust and expertise.
Blog content also increases visibility for long-tail keywords that often have high purchasing intent.
How long does it take to create a freelancer website?
The timeline depends on complexity and preparation. A simple site can take a few weeks, while a more advanced website requires more time.
Strategy, content structure, and SEO optimization are key. A well-planned site will remain effective for years.
Should a freelancer website be SEO-optimized from the start?
Absolutely. SEO from the beginning is cheaper and more effective than making corrections later.
This ensures your website has a solid foundation for Google visibility and organic client inquiries.
Conclusion - Your Website as a Freelancer Growth Tool
A website for freelancers is not just a business card—it’s a tool for marketing, sales, and personal branding. A well-designed site can generate regular inquiries and free you from relying on third-party platforms.
Key elements include a clear offer, structured content, valuable materials, and SEO optimization. Each factor affects how potential clients perceive you.
If you take freelancing seriously and want to scale your business, investing in a professional website is one of the best steps you can take.
Remember, your website should evolve with you. Update your services, add new projects, and grow your blog. This way, your site will actively help you secure better projects over time.
Related articles

Website for a personal trainer – how to attract clients 24/7?
A website for personal trainer that attracts clients 24/7. Discover which elements, content, and SEO strategies make a website truly sell personal training services.

How Long Does It Take to Create a Website and What Does It Depend On?
Creating a website takes different amounts of time depending on several factors. This article explains how long it takes to create a website, including the impact of website type, design, technology, content preparation, testing, and launch. Learn practical tips to speed up the process and realistic timelines for different website types, from a business card site to an online store.

Website Development in Elbląg - How to Choose the Right Contractor?
How to choose the right website developer in Elbląg to ensure your investment truly supports business growth? This article explains key selection criteria, differences between freelancers and agencies, website development costs, and the essential elements that impact SEO and website effectiveness.